About the role
- Design and development of IP cores for low-latency, high-throughput digital signal processing
- Simulation and verification of implemented algorithms using test vectors
- Integration of IP cores into an OFDM-based physical layer
- Debugging of implemented designs in a LiFi testbed with Time-Sensitive Networking
- Collaboration within the team to optimize system design for reliability and functionality
